X-Ray Technician Job Summary in West Sacramento CA

West Sacramento CA radiologic technologist examining x-rayThere are multiple professional titles for x-ray techs (technicians or technologists). They can also be called radiologic technicians or technologists, radiology technicians or radiographers. Regardless of the name, they all have the identical primary job description, which is to employ imaging machines to internally visualize patients for the purpose of diagnosis and treatment. Some radiologic technologists might also provide radiation therapy for treating cancer. Many opt to practice as generalists, while there are those that have chosen a specialty, such as mammography. They may practice in West Sacramento CA cl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. The imaging technologies that an X-Ray technologist may utilize include:

  • Traditional and specialized X-Rays
  • Computerized tomography (CT) or “CAT” scans
  •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I)
  • Sonography or ultrasound
  • Fluoroscopy

Radiographers must maintain their equipment plus routinely analyze its performance and safety. They are also required to keep detailed records of all of their diagnostic procedures. As health practitioners, they are held to a high professional standard and code of conduct.

Radiology Tech Degrees near West Sacramento CA

West Sacramento CA x-ray tech school internship programThe standard requirement for enrolling in an x-ray tech school is to have received a high school diploma or GED. Radiologic technologist students have the choice to earn either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ree, which is the most common among techs, usually requires 18 months to two years to finish depending on the program and course load.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at as much as 4 years to complete and is more extensive in scope. Most students opt for a degree major in Radiography, but there are other related majors that may be acceptable also. One thing to bear in mind is that radiographer schools have a clinical training or lab component as a component of their curriculum. It can frequently be satisfied by taking part in an externship program which a large number of schools sponsor through local hospitals and clinics in West Sacramento CA or their region. Once you have graduated from one of the degree programs, you will need to abide by any certification or licensing requirements in California or the state you will be practicing in as applicable.

X-ray Technician Certification and Licensing

After you have graduated from an X-Ray tech program, based on the state where you will be practicing you may have to become licensed. The majority of states do require licensing, and their criteria differ so get in touch with your state. Currently, all states that do mandate licensing will accept The American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) certification examination for the purpose of licensing, but many approve additional options for testing as well. A number of states also call for certification as part of the licensing process, if not it is voluntary. However, many West Sacramento area employers favor hiring radiology techs that are certified so it could enhance your career options in and around West Sacramento CA to become certified. ARRT’s certification program involves graduation from an accepted program as well as a passing score on their comprehensive examination. ARRT also requires re-certification every 2 years, which may be fulfilled with 24 credits of continuing education, or by passing an examination.

Are the Radiology Technician Programs Accredited? A large number of radiology technician schools have earned some form of accreditation, whether national or regional. Even so, it’s still imperative to confirm that the school and program are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ting agencies in the field of radiology is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Radiologic Technology (JRCERT). Schools earning accreditation from the JRCERT have undergone a detailed evaluation of their teachers and course materials. If the school is online it may also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ance education. All accrediting organizations should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ides ensuring a premium education, accreditation will also assist in obtaining financial assistance and student loans, which are often not offered for non-accredited schools. Accreditation may also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And many West Sacramento CA health facilities will only hire graduates of an accredited program for entry-level openings.

    West Sacramento, California

    West Sacramento (also known as West Sac) is a city in Yolo County, California. The city is separated from Sacramento by the Sacramento River which also separates Sacramento and Yolo counties. It is a fast-growing community; the population was 48,744 at the 2010 census, up from 31,615 at the 2000 census. The traditional industrial center of the region since the Gold Rush era, West Sacramento is home to a diverse economy and is one of the area's top four employment centers.

    West Sacramento is part of the Sacramento–Arden Arcade–Roseville Metropolitan Statistical Area which has a population (2000) of approximately 1,796,857 (July 1, 2016 estimate placed the population at 2,296,418).[10] Major industries to the region include agriculture, government, and transportation.

    In 1844, John Schwartz, a Flemish traveler, was the first Euro-American to permanently settle in the area of West Sacramento, which at that time was part of Mexico. He built a shack on the west bank of the Sacramento River six miles (10 km) south of its connection with the American River. John, with the help of his brother George, founded a salmon fishery along the river. In addition to the fishery, they also found the soil to be fertile and began farming and raising livestock. The announcement of the discovery of gold at Sutter's Mill in 1848 brought a multitude of miners to the region. This also coincided with the end of the Mexican–American War.
